iPhone 14’s sensor size
Apple’s latest smartphones will feature a larger sensor, but will the iPhone 14’s new sensors be enough to take better photos? One possibility is that the iPhone 14 Pro will have a 1/1.3-inch sensor, which would be 21.2 percent larger than the iPhone 13 Pro’s. The larger sensor would also require a larger lens, increasing the size of the camera block. The iPhone 14 series is expected to launch in September 2022.
LPDDR5 memory
Apple has announced the upgrade to LPDDR5 memory in the iPhone 14. While the standard iPhone 14 will remain with LPDDR-4X memory, the Pro variant will receive the newer DDR RAM. The newer memory is said to deliver 30% more performance than LPDDR4X. Regardless of the memory upgrade, all four iPhone 14 models will come with 6GB of RAM. The upgrade also allows Apple to differentiate its models by incorporating different components.

5G modem
The iPhone 14 is expected to have even better 5G performance than the iPhone 13 does. This is because Apple has already upgraded the speed of its 5G connectivity. The new modem will boost the iPhone 14’s connectivity, especially in places with weak 5G signals. Apple’s first 5G-enabled iPhone, the iPhone 12 from 2020, came with a Qualcomm Snapdragon X55 modem. The iPhone 13 will use a Qualcomm Snapdragon X60 modem and the iPhone 14 will feature the new X65 modem.
